Durham native Erica Eisdorfer will read from and sign copies of her debut novel, The Wet Nurse's Tale. In the indelible, spirited voice of its heroine, Susan Rose, The Wet Nurse's Tale is a rollicking and affecting look at life, death and motherhood in Victorian times, and how women of all classes were always, even if unwillingly, connected. Eisdorfer—who describes wet-nursing as the world's "second oldest profession"—is the longtime manager of the Bull's Head Bookshop at UNC-CH.
